    Manhunt for Suspect in Ohio Warehouse Shooting

    Police have launched a manhunt for a man suspected of killing one and injuring five others in a mass shooting at an Ohio manufacturing warehouse. The incident occurred at KDC/One on Smith Mill Road North in New Albany, with police responding to reports of an active shooter just before 11 pm Tuesday night. The suspect, identified as Bruce Reginald Foster III, is believed to have fled the area, and authorities are actively searching for him. The shooting is being treated as a targeted attack, with one person confirmed dead and five others hospitalized. New Albany Police have updated their response, confirming that all employees have been evacuated from the building, and they are advising residents to avoid the area while the investigation continues. Foster III is wanted by police, and anyone with information is urged to contact the NAPD at 614-855-1234.

    A tragic and targeted shooting occurred in New Albany on the night of Tuesday, April 23, 2024, claiming one life and injuring five others. The incident took place at KDC/One, a large building located on the 8800 block of Smith Mill Road North. New Albany Police were dispatched to the scene just before 11 pm and arrived to find employees self-evacuating the premises. First responders acted swiftly to evacuate the estimated 150 people present in the building and moved them to a neighboring structure for safety. During a press conference held early Wednesday morning, New Albany Police Chief Greg Jones confirmed that six individuals had been shot in the targeted attack, with one unfortunate victim pronounced dead at the scene.

    Panicked shoppers flee Nashville mall after reports of an active shooter, but police later clear it was just a fight.

    There has been a report of an active shooter at the Opry Mills Mall in Nashville, Tennessee, which caused a rush of panicked shoppers to flee the premises. However, Metro Nashville Police Department (MNPD) quickly asserted that there was ‘no evidence of any gunfire,’ dispelling fears of a mass shooting. Witnesses’ accounts of hearing gunshots and seeing people running in a state of panic were contradicted by MNPD’s assertion that the incident was merely a fight that escalated. The mall remains closed as authorities investigate, with multiple law enforcement agencies and emergency vehicles on the scene. Exit 11 North and Southbound to the mall are currently blocked off.
